Programme: check in day 2 pm to 4.30 pm: Jungle  border off-road safari 4.30 pm to 5.30pm: Elephant ride (30 minutes) 6 pm to 7 pm: Kalaripayattu (Kerala traditional martial art) 7 pm to 8 pm: Kathakali (Kerala traditional dance 8 pm to […] - [Herpetofauna](https://thekkady.org/herpetofauna/): Herpetofauna of Periyar Tiger Reserve The term herpetofauna refers to both reptiles and amphibians—a fascinating and ecologically significant group of vertebrates. The study of these animals falls under herpetology, a branch of zoology that focuses on poikilothermic (cold-blooded), ectothermic tetrapods (four-limbed vertebrates), excluding fish. Periyar Tiger Reserve, nestled in the Western Ghats—a global biodiversity hotspot—is home to an impressive variety of herpetofauna. The reserve harbors 48 species of reptiles and 29 species of amphibians, many of which are endemic (found nowhere else in the world). ? Plan your visit during […] - [Do’s & Dont’s](https://thekkady.org/dos-donts/): Welcome to Periyar Tiger Reserve , Thekkady , Gavi Our expectations from you – the Green Soldier - [How To Reach](https://thekkady.org/how-to-reach/): Welcome to Periyar Tiger Reserve , Thekkady , Gavi How to Reach Periyar Tiger Reserve Periyar Tiger Reserve, Thekkady is about 4 km from Kumili in Idukki district, central Kerala and is well connected by road from all the major towns of Kerala.Accessibility By Air Cochin International Airport : 190 Kms. Thiruvananthapuram International Airport : 267 Kms. Madurai: 140 Kms. By Rail Kottayam : 114 Kms. Changanassery: 120 Kms. Ernakulam : 190 Kms. Madurai : 135 Kms. By Road Direct bus links to / from Thiruvananthapuram, Cochin, Kottayam, Munnar & Madurai. - [Contact Us](https://thekkady.org/contact-us/): Periyar Tourism  (A Private Organisation ) Thekkady Road,Kumily-685509, Kerala,India For immediate response please mail to..
